In the weekend of 13/14 September our wonderful little wingsuit team will be at Skydive Rotterdam (Netherlands). At your service!

The craziest dropzone in the whole world.
Get on a bus, pas customs, get on a plane, fly over the city, jump with the sea and city of Rotterdam as a backdrop. Land, get on ANOTHER bus (on which we debrief, so time is used wiselyB|) and then finaly arrive back at the club, to grab a bite, brief and go up for the next one. How often do you need a passport and pass through customs to jumpB|.

For anyone who wants to try and fly a wingsuit for the first time, for those who want to get some 1 on 1 coaching to work on flocking, backflying or camera-geeking skills, and for those who just want to have a full jump dedicated to having video or pictures taken of him/herself for shameless self-promotion and lovin'!

Skydive Rotterdam will pay HALF of the instructors slot, and we are doing our usual free coaching/instruction. Suit rental is also free for this weekend. So for a few extra euro's, you get the full package!

We will also have some demo/trackingsuits with us for those not yet ready to fly, or scared of zipping themself up in wings.

We will do a FFC briefing on friday and saterday evening, so we dont waste time in the morning, and are ready to fly on load #1.
For those coming from far, my house (15 mins away from the DZ) is always open to stay. Bring a nice video and a drink, and you have yourself a bedB|

eh... I didn't quite understand about customs and passport stuff... isn't this in EU?B|



Yes, but Rotterdam airport is an international airport, and to be able to enter the airport apron, you need to go through a passport control. I guess its all to do with the terrists and such. And yes, it gets annoying after the novelty of the 1st time.
